recon mirror lights

how hard are they to put in????

sorry for the crappy typing to tired

its pretty easy took me 15 mins there are 4 clips push your mirror glass all the way down and at the top there are two clips use a flat blade screw driver and pop them out just dont brake them then push the top of your glass in and on the bottom there are to more clips push on those and get ready to catch it then take the wire off the old lights pop the old light out by squeezing the two clips with plyers or if your a big tuff guy with your hands next put new light in and put all back together just make sure your wires arnt in the way when your puting it back on the mirror or eles it will push your new lights out and will look stupid whens its all back together

they are not the same as the 07 and down models. there is a little tab that you push on that is underneath the larger mirror towards the outside of the mirror along the bottom edge. look under the bottom edge of the large mirror and you will see a silver tab. take a small flathead screwdriver and gently push on that tab, and the mirror light/lens assembly will pop right out.
